Beschreibung
Wir sind zum 01.12. auf der Suche nach einem Java Entwickler für ein Projekt am Standort Augsburg.Das Projekt:
Um weiterhin flexibel, kosten effizient und mitgliederfreundlich handeln zu können, wurde ein unternehmensweites Geschäftsprozessmanagement (GPM) eingeführt. Zur technischen Unterstützung werden GPM-Systeme (GPMS) auf Basis von JAVA-Services entwickelt. In der aktuellen Phase des GPM-Programms geht es vor allem darum innerhalb eines Produktteams eine neue Web-Anwendung für die Unterstützung eines bestehenden Geschäftsprozesses zu implementieren. Die Erstellung der neuen Applikation erfolgt in enger Zusammenarbeit mit Business-Analysten und dem Fachbereich. Zur effizienten Bearbeitung werden agile Methodiken und Best Practices angewandt.
Ziel des Auftrags ist es im Team EJS maßgeblich Anwendungen und Services zur Geschäftsprozeß-Unterstützung zu erstellen, diese in die GPM-Systemlandschaft zu integrieren und bei Bedarf weitere externe Systeme anzubinden."
Ihre Aufgaben:
"Voraussichtliche Schwerpunktthemen:
> Einarbeitung in:
- das bestehende Architekturkonzept und Best Practices
- implementierte Frameworks und Services
- bestehende Anwendungen um Betriebssicherheit der Geschäftsprozesse zu gewährleisten
> Implementierung:
- Design und Implementierung einer neuen Web-Anwendung zur Unterstützung eines zentralen Geschäftsprozessses der KVB auf Java-Basis
- Implementierung von Oberflächen mit etablierten JavaScript-Frameworks unter Berücksichtigung gängiger GUI-Design Patterns
- Implementierung von Oberflächen zur Prozessunterstützung
- Design und Implementierung von Schnittstellen, sowie Integration weiterer Softwaresysteme
- Implementierung von notwendigen Backend-Funktionalitäten mit Anbindung an eine Oracle-Datenbank
- Evaluierung fachlicher Anforderungen im Sinne der Umsetzbarkeit in der Architektur und Sicherstellung der Betriebssicherheit des Geschäftsprozesses
- Entwicklung nach SCRUM-Methodik
> Qualitätssicherung:
- Durchführung von Qualitätssicherungsmassnahmen (z.B.Integrations-, GUI-Test und automatisierte End2End-Tests)
- Durchführung von Code-Reviews
- Dokumentation der erarbeiteten Ergebnisse
- Durchführung von Fachbereichs-Reviews
Weitere Themenfelder:
- Übernahme von DevOps- und Support-Tätigkeiten
Ihre Qualifikation:
* Sehr gute Kenntnisse im Umgang mit Java, JavaScript, Spring Core und Hibernate
* Gute Kenntnisse im Umgang mit Testframeworks (Mockito), Continuous Integration und SQL (einschl. Oracle PL/SQL)
* Praktische Erfahrung in der Implementierung von Web-Anwendungen in Java Script, Java und der dazu notwendigen Frameworks
* Praktische Erfahrung in der Umsetzung von Qualitätssicherungsmassnahmen in der Software Entwicklung (vorallem Webanwendungen mit z.B. Jasmine- und Unit-Tests)
Projektdaten:
* Standort: Augsburg
* Laufzeit: 3 Monate+++
* Starttermin: 01.12.2019 - 01.02.2020
Ich freue mich auf Ihre Rückmeldung!